5. Cookies and Tracking Technologies
MakeJersey uses various tracking technologies to enhance your browsing experience, analyze website performance, and provide personalized content. Here's a detailed breakdown of how we use these technologies:
Types of Cookies We Use
- Essential Cookies: Necessary for basic website functionality, including shopping cart management, secure login, checkout process, and session management. These cannot be disabled without affecting site functionality.
- Performance Cookies: Collect anonymous information about how visitors use our website, including page views, bounce rates, traffic sources, and loading times to help us improve site performance.
- Functionality Cookies: Remember your preferences such as language settings, currency selection, jersey size preferences, and favorite teams to provide a personalized experience.
- Marketing Cookies: Track your browsing behavior to display relevant jersey advertisements, measure campaign effectiveness, and provide personalized product recommendations.
- Social Media Cookies: Enable sharing of content on social platforms and may track your social media activity when you interact with our social media features.
Third-Party Tracking Technologies
- Google Analytics: Tracks website usage, user demographics, and behavior patterns to help us understand customer preferences
- Facebook Pixel: Measures the effectiveness of our Facebook advertising and enables retargeting of website visitors
- Google Ads: Tracks conversions and enables remarketing to show relevant jersey ads across Google's network
- Email Tracking: Monitors email open rates, click-through rates, and engagement with our newsletter content
Managing Your Cookie Preferences
You have several options to control cookies and tracking:
- Browser Settings: Most browsers allow you to refuse cookies, delete existing cookies, or receive notifications when cookies are being set
- Cookie Consent Manager: Use our cookie preference center to customize which types of cookies you accept
- Opt-Out Tools: Use industry opt-out tools like the Digital Advertising Alliance's opt-out page
- Do Not Track: We respect browser "Do Not Track" signals where technically feasible
Note: Disabling certain cookies may limit website functionality and affect your shopping experience, including the ability to add items to your cart or complete purchases.
